如何用Cookiecutter打造数字艺术模板:创意项目的终极加速指南
2026/5/7 10:54:59
创建一个交互式CSS文字渐变学习页面,包含:1. 基础概念讲解区(linear-gradient属性说明)2. 可调节的实时预览工具(可调颜色、角度、比例)3. 5个难度递增的练习任务 4. 答案检查功能。使用通俗易懂的语言,避免专业术语堆砌。最近在学前端开发时,发现CSS的文字渐变效果特别实用,能让网页文字瞬间变得生动起来。作为一个刚入门的新手,我花了一周时间研究这个功能,现在把学习过程整理成笔记分享给大家。
文字渐变的核心是CSS的background-clip和text-fill-color属性配合linear-gradient。简单来说,就是先给文字设置一个渐变背景,然后通过裁剪让背景只显示在文字区域。
linear-gradient可以设置方向(如to right表示从左到右)和颜色节点为了更直观地理解,我做了个可以实时调整参数的预览工具:
为了巩固知识,我设计了这些练习(难度从低到高):
每个练习都配有提示和参考答案,可以通过点击"检查"按钮验证自己的代码。
在学习过程中遇到了几个坑:
background-clip是否设为text文字渐变在网页设计中非常实用:
通过这个项目,我发现CSS渐变比想象中简单很多。关键是要理解颜色节点的控制原理,多动手尝试不同的参数组合。建议初学者可以先用可视化工具感受效果,再慢慢过渡到手动编写代码。
这个练习项目我已经放在InsCode(快马)平台上,可以直接在线编辑和预览效果。平台的一键部署功能特别方便,不用配置本地环境就能看到实际运行效果,对新手非常友好。
如果刚开始学CSS,建议从这个小项目入手,逐步掌握渐变效果的实现原理和应用技巧。遇到问题可以随时查看平台的实时预览,调整参数直到满意为止。
创建一个交互式CSS文字渐变学习页面,包含:1. 基础概念讲解区(linear-gradient属性说明)2. 可调节的实时预览工具(可调颜色、角度、比例)3. 5个难度递增的练习任务 4. 答案检查功能。使用通俗易懂的语言,避免专业术语堆砌。创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考